It is with great pride and honour that I write this newsletter announcing the successful completion and graduation of the first class at the Charles MacPherson School for Butlers and Household Managers.

When we built our new school, I had a very different concept and vision from what had ever been done before.  We built a Household Management Laboratory.  Teaching solid, necessary and strong basic skills that can be used within every household.  Students are taught how to function in residences ranging in size from Pied ą Terre apartments to large mansions.  There is even a course on Hotel Butlers, which allows the students to understand and work within this important and growing industry.

Throughout the eight-week program, students are in class six days a week, 8 hours per day covering a total of 23 different subjects with 13 different teachers.  It is a very thorough and intensive course to say the least!

Ivor Spencer dies at 84

Academy - ClassroomIt is with great sadness that I learned yesterday that Ivor Spencer died on January 10, 2009.

Although I did not know him well, I do remember very fondly the kind gracious emails we used to exchange.  As many of you already know it was Ivor Spencer who pioneered and started the first British Butler School and was a successful toastmaster throughout his 50 year career.

He is survived by his wife and a son and a daughter.

Ivor Spencer, MBE, toastmaster, was born on November 20, 1924. He died on January 10, 2009, aged 84

Case Study - Luxury Hotel


In November, 2008 Charles MacPherson Associates Inc., was asked by a renowned luxury hotel in NYC to deliver a proposal to provide a team of butlers to support a very prominent royal guest and his large party. The guest required 24/7 service for a period of at least 2 months. The hotel was unable to provide the full service with its existing staff complement. The ability to speak Arabic was also considered an asset.

Hotel Management was under extreme time constraints and required a proposal, and if accepted, a solution within days. The hotel also required CMA to payroll the team of butlers and to provide project management support.

After an initial consultation and discussion, we recommended the following:

·    Development of a staffing plan to support a 24/7 schedule
·    Developing job descriptions for the Head Butler and Butler positions
·    Locating the Head Butler at the hotel
·    An on-site training day for the butler team
·    An appropriate payroll budget for the project

On a Monday, the hotel reviewed our recommendations and agreed to retain CMA. The outcome was that Charles MacPherson Associates Inc. recruited a team of 9 butlers within 4 business days (three of these butlers were Arab speaking).

CMA also successfully completed a thorough site review and delivered a one day training seminar for the entire butler team prior to commencing their duties on the Saturday of the same week.  As the project continued CMA was also able to offer advice to Hotel Management on the effective servicing of a guest who was used to a high level of service in his many residences.
